Description
Deutsch: Schematischer Längsschnitt durch einen Kopffüßer der Gattung Nautilus (weibliches Individuum),ergänzt um einige Elemente, die in einem zweidimensionalen Schnitt nicht zu sehen wären (z.B. alle beiden rechten Kiemen in Gänze), nach Griffin (1900)[1] und Haszprunar & Götting (2007).[2]
  1. Lawrence E. Griffin (1900): The anatomy of Nautilus pompilius. Memoirs of the National Academy of Sciences 8(5):103–197, text-fig. 1 (pp. 106/107)
  2. Gerhard Haszprunar, Klaus-Jürgen Götting (2007): Cephalopoda, Kopffüßer. Pp. 352–362 in: Wilfried Westheide, Reinhard Rieger (eds.): Spezielle Zoologie. Teil 1: Einzeller und Wirbellose Tiere. 2nd edition. Spektrum (Elsevier), Munich, fig. 472
